Wonderful to enjoy these pictures this morning :-) gorgeous dogs and it looks like a lovely walk ! I have to ask, how do you keep those faces so stainlesly beautiful ?? My boy got the stains as he has /had hairs poking his eyes . That is taking care of hopefully but now how to get rid of those things… Sorry to bust in on such a gorgeous picture for something like this but I can't help but notice how nice they are without .

Most of the time it's usually caused by a food allergy. Penny is allergic to chicken and all potatoes. Well, allergic as in causing tear stains. It's really just a process of elimination and finding what protein works best with your pup. I also get their food from Chewy.com. If for any reason the food doesn't agree with your baby, they will refund your money and request you donate what's left to your local shelter. Then you can try a new one. Be patient. I also clean their face after every meal with a Norwex cloth. I've used paper towel and witch hazel before. And if there's any irritation I use malacetic wipes. Also things like ACV in their water (helps balance ph in their body), filtered water (i saw no change in mine with filtered vs facet- but others have luck). I'll include a pic of Penny when her stains were bad before we figured out the root cause.
